Configure a transfer proxy

Your company's network might require the usage of an IBM Aspera Proxy. Using a transfer proxy enables secure and high-speed transfers to and from highly restrictive network environments.

Ask your IT team if you are required to use a transfer proxy.

Configure a transfer proxy

  1. In the navigation bar, go to Settings > Proxies.
  2. Enable the Proxies by clicking the toggle.
    1. In the Host field, specify the hostname of the server.
    2. In the Port field, specify the port to be used.
    3. If your transfer proxy requires authentication, enable the option by clicking the Requires authentication toggle.
    4. In the Username field, specify the username that is configured on the proxy.
    5. Click Enter password, and specify the password to use.
